Buying Guide: Mini Air Pumps For Camping
Key decision factors help you match a mini pump to your camping routine. Consider battery life, nozzle versatility, inflation speed, and how the device will travel with you.
- Power source and recharge time: Look for Type-C or USB-C charging for quick top-ups. A larger battery (e.g., 2600–4000 mAh) extends run time for multiple inflations between charges.
- Inflation speed and pressure: Higher psi/pa and airflow speed translate to faster setup. For sleeping pads and small inflatables, 3.5–4.5 kPa and 180–360 L/min work well.
- Portability: If you hike or backpack, ultra-mini models weighing under 4 oz are ideal. Ensure it has a secure grip or pocket-friendly design.
- Nozzle compatibility: Five-nozzle kits cover air mattresses, pool floats, and vacuum bags. Confirm nozzle types align with your gear.
- Usage cautions: Some pumps are not suitable for SUPs, bike tires, or heavy tires. Respect charging-before-use requirements and heat management during extended use.
- Duty cycle and temperature: For frequent use, choose models with thermal management features or larger batteries to prevent overheating.
Frequently Asked Questions
- Can I use a mini air pump for a standard queen air mattress?
Most mini pumps are designed for small-to-medium inflatables. For a standard queen mattress, ensure the pump can deliver sufficient continuous airflow and pressure; otherwise, use a larger pump or manual backup.
- Are these pumps safe for vacuum storage bags?
Yes, most mini pumps provide a deflation mode suitable for vacuum-sealing bags. Always follow the product’s deflation instructions to avoid damage.
- Do mini pumps require special adapters for different nozzles?
Many include multiple nozzles or adapters. If not, you can buy compatible nozzle kits separately to fit your gear.
- What is the best option for backpack camping?
Ultra-mini or 2.8 oz class pumps that offer a balance of weight, battery life, and adequate inflating speed are ideal for backpacking needs.
- Can I charge these pumps with a portable power bank?
Yes, most mini pumps support USB-C or micro-USB charging and can be charged from power banks, laptops, or car adapters.
- Do these pumps inflate SUP boards?
Generally not. Check product specifications; many minis are not designed for SUPs and heavy inflatables.
